Key Differences

The most significant difference between these contractors is workers compensation coverage. Miramar Plumbing carries workers comp insurance, while Gruber does not have it on file—this means if a Gruber employee is injured at your home, you could potentially face liability claims against your homeowner's insurance. Beyond insurance, customer feedback reveals contrasting patterns: Gruber receives mixed reviews with some praising rapid emergency response but others expressing frustration with pricing that felt excessive for the work performed. Miramar's reviews consistently highlight reasonable pricing, technicians arriving prepared with parts, and friendly service delivery. Both companies show high owner involvement and quick response times, but Miramar's feedback suggests more predictable pricing and customer satisfaction across multiple service calls.

Questions to Ask Before Hiring

  • Ask Gruber directly about current workers comp coverage status and request proof of insurance, or verify your homeowner's policy will cover injuries to uninsured contractors
  • Ask both companies for a detailed written estimate before work begins, specifying parts costs and labor rates separately
  • Ask for references from recent projects similar to yours, particularly for Gruber given the mixed pricing feedback
  • Ask what parts each company typically stocks on their service vehicles for common repairs

Not all licensed contractors are created equal. While a valid license is the baseline requirement in California, contractors can vary significantly in experience, insurance coverage, and customer satisfaction.

  • Experience matters: A contractor with 15+ years of experience has likely encountered and solved problems that newer contractors haven't faced yet.
  • Workers' compensation protects you: If a contractor without workers' comp insurance has an employee injured on your property, you could be held liable.
  • Reviews reveal patterns: Individual reviews can be misleading, but patterns across many reviews often reveal a contractor's true strengths and weaknesses.
  • Bond amounts vary: A contractor's bond provides financial protection if they fail to complete work as agreed. Higher bonds offer more protection.

Taking time to compare contractors on these factors can save you from costly mistakes and help ensure your project is completed by a qualified professional.
